Dalton: Connecting on all the throws you have to make and taking care of the football. Doing the things you have to do to win games consistently. Having a great season and has been very impressive as a rookie. Cincinnati has been building up that defense and getting depth and talent on the o line, and now they've plugged in their skill players and they are a very good young team.

Cam: Wow. Thats really all you can say if you've watched him play. He makes plays that just make your eyes pop on a regular basis. Statistically, he already holds several NFL records, and is on pace to shatter a few more in his rookie season. Unfortunately he has yet to prove that he can make all the plays that win you football games as consistently. Unlike Dalton, Cam comes to a team loaded with talented personnel but for a completely different offensive scheme. He does not enjoy half the defensive protection as Dalton does, as the Panthers LB depth has been completely decimated in a year that we had to go plan b at DT.

Dalton looks like a really solid QB that is having a great season. I don't think he's shown anything particularly special other than his surprisingly solid rookie performance to date. Guys like him have great seasons some years, sometimes mediocre. I'd say he may peak out over that Matt Ryan tier...

Cam looks like a future hall of famer that can take over games similar to the way Peyton Manning takes over games, but in a completely different way. Go with Cam. Its unbelievable when you really think about the reality of having this guy be a part of this franchise. He can take us to the very top.
